Offer unto God thanksgiving; and pay thy vows unto the most High:

Bible References

Pay

Psalm 56:12
Thy vows are upon me, O God: I will render thanks unto thee.
Psalm 76:11
Vow and pay unto Jehovah your God: let all that are round about him bring presents unto him that is to be feared.
Psalm 116:12
What shall I render unto Jehovah, for all his benefits toward me?
Leviticus 27:2
Speak unto the children of Israel and say unto them, When any one devoteth anything by a vow, the persons shall be for Jehovah according to thy valuation.
Numbers 30:2
If a man vow a vow to Jehovah, or swear an oath to bind his soul with a bond, he shall not break his word; according to all that hath gone out of his mouth shall he do.
Deuteronomy 23:21
When thou vowest a vow to Jehovah thy God, thou shalt not delay to perform it; for Jehovah thy God will certainly require it of thee, and it shall be sin in thee.
Ecclesiastes 5:4
When thou vowest a vow unto God, defer not to pay it; for he hath no pleasure in fools: pay that which thou hast vowed.
Nahum 1:15
Behold upon the mountains the feet of him that bringeth glad tidings, that publisheth peace! Celebrate thy feasts, Judah, perform thy vows: for the wicked one shall no more pass through thee; he is utterly cut off.
